VMProtect 2.10
2011年9月25日:: 2条评论
好吧,除了创建在线许可解决方案外,我们还在开发 VMProtect。今天我们很高兴地宣布具有一些简洁功能的新版本:
第一个也是最重要的一个是对 Mach-O 二进制文件的支持。是的,VMProtect 现在可以保护 OS X 二进制文件。尽管存在一些限制,但这是向前迈出的一大步。
其他新功能包括:
- 支持 HLT 命令。
- SDK 中的新 API:VMProtectFreeString()
- 标记和加密字符串检测增强。
- 源文件名和许可参数支持相对路径。
- 为 Delphi 增强了 SEH 支持。
- 授权管理器允许从剪贴板复制和粘贴授权。
我们还修复了一些错误:
- 资源保护错误已修复。
- 修复了导入保护错误。
- 修复了对没有重新定位的驱动程序的保护。
最后,我们将推出 VMProtect SE 版(深思洛克加密狗版)的重大更新。它从 VMProtect 旗舰版 中获得了一些代码,变得更易于使用,同时为您的代码提供同样无与伦比的保护级别。新的 SE 版本具有一个简单的用户界面,可用于USB加密狗 和 管理授权。保护办法绝对从未如此简单。值得试一试。
Sinbo
无法导入类:tpesections |工程|
– – – – – —
function getRandomsectionName:string;
var I:整数;
B:字节;
开始
结果:=” ;
对于我:= 1至8做
开始
B:= 32+随机(ord('z')-32);
结果:=结果+chr(b);
end;
end;
程序 OnAfterSaveFile;
var I:整数;
开始
和 VMProtectOR.OUTPUTFile 做
对于i:= 0 to poct.count-1做
section.items [i] .name:= getRandOmsectionName;
end;